Processor Specs
| Intel Pentium E6700 | Processor | Intel Pentium B960 |
| 3200 MHz | Frequency | 2200 MHz |
| 2 | Cores | 2 |
| 2 | Threads | 2 |
| 65 W | TDP | 35 W |
| GPU | Intel HD Graphics for 2nd Generation Intel Processors | |
| Wolfdale | Codename | Sandy Bridge |
| LGA775 | Package | FCPGA988, PGA988 |
